Understanding Site Addresses
A site address, or URL, is a string of characters that defines the location of a resource on the internet. URLs typically consist of several components:
- Protocol: The technique used to access the resource, such as HTTP (Hypertext Transfer Protocol) or HTTPS (HTTP Secure).
- Subdomain: A sector of the domain, such as "www" in "www.example.com".
- Domain Name: The primary part of the URL, such as "example.com".
- Course: The specific place of the resource on the server, such as "/ blog/post".
- Question String: Additional criteria used to fine-tune the demand, such as "? page=2".
Methods for Gathering Site Addresses
Collecting site addresses can be approached in different methods, each suited to various circumstances and needs. Here are some common approaches:
Manual Collection:
- Browser Bookmarks: Users can manually bookmark essential sites for easy access.
- Note-Taking Apps: Tools like Evernote or Google Keep enable users to store and arrange URLs.
Automated Tools:
- Web Crawlers: These are software programs that systematically search the web to gather data, including URLs.
- Link Harvesters: Tools particularly designed to extract links from websites.
- Internet browser Extensions: Extensions like "LinkClump" or "OneTab" can quickly gather and handle multiple URLs.
Browse Engine Queries:
- Google: Using innovative search operators like "site:" or "inurl:" can help in finding specific types of URLs.
- Bing and Yahoo: These search engines also use comparable innovative search features.
Social Network and Forums:
- Social Media Platforms: Sites like Twitter, LinkedIn, and Reddit often consist of links to different resources.
- Online Forums: Communities and forums can be a rich source of URLs, particularly for specific niche subjects.
APIs and Web Services:
- Google Search API: Developers can utilize APIs to programmatically gather URLs from search results page.
- Bing Web Search API: Similar to Google, this API provides access to Bing search engine result.
Tools for Efficient URL Gathering
To make the process of gathering site addresses more efficient, a number of tools and software can be used:
Web Crawlers:
- Scrapy: An open-source Python framework for web scraping.
- Apify: A cloud-based platform for structure and running web scrapers.
- Octoparse: An easy to use tool for web information extraction.
Link Harvesters:
- Xenu's Link Sleuth: A free tool that checks sites for broken links and gathers URL data.
- Link Grabber: A web browser extension that draws out all links from a webpage.
Browser Extensions:
- OneTab: Converts several open tabs into a single list of URLs.
- LinkClump: Allows users to choose and open several relate to a single click.
- Pocket: Saves websites for later reading and provides a list of conserved URLs.
Browse Engine Tools:
- Google Search Console: Provides insights into a website's performance and assists in identifying URLs.
- Bing Webmaster Tools: Offers comparable functionalities to Google Search Console.

Frequently Asked Questions on Gathering Site Addresses
Q1: What is the distinction between a web spider and a link harvester?
- A1: A web spider is a tool that instantly traverses the web to collect data, consisting of URLs, from several pages. A link harvester, on the other hand, is particularly developed to extract links from a single web page.
Q2: How can I examine if a URL is broken?
- A2: You can utilize tools like Xenu's Link Sleuth or the Broken Link Checker internet browser extension to test and identify damaged links.
Q3: Are there any legal issues with web scraping?

Q4: Can I use online search engine to gather URLs?
- A4: Yes, search engines like Google and Bing use sophisticated search operators that can help in finding specific URLs. For instance, using "site: example.com" will list all pages on the "example.com" domain.
Q5: What are some common uses of gathered site addresses?
- A5: Gathered site addresses can be used for content curation, SEO analysis, scholastic research study, and developing comprehensive directory sites or databases of online resources.
